    Depending on what you're trying to achieve,.

    it may be better for you to create a simple rendered sequence (with alpha channel) of the animated tree,.

    Then apply that animation to a flat Plane (in any 3D program),. or to a Billboard (an X of two planes)  which allows your camera to move around without seeing that it's an image applied to a set of planes.

    As Wendy mentions,. exporting trees or plants can create really HUGE files,. ... not a great idea.

    Rendering an animation is simpler, and more efficient.

    The same principle applies to other obejcts which cannot easily be exported/imported,. such as Clouds,. either render a single frame or an animation, then either composite or apply it to much simpler geometry.
